Subject: New Subscription Tier — Quick Note

Hi all,

Quick heads-up before Thursday's board session: we're launching the Lumenpath 'Atlas' tier next quarter — priced between Core and Premier, aimed at mid-size accounts. Early pilot numbers from the Bexley region look promising. Full deck to follow, but the strategic reasoning is summarised confidentially below.

management briefing: Only 33 of the 205 pilot accounts renewed Kasath, so a churn review is set for October 17. Weniusek Logistics is in early talks to buy Holethax Freight for about $345.6 million.

Night-shift staff: Floor 4 of the Tellhaven Building opens this week. After 21:00, access is via the rear stairwell only; the lifts are locked out overnight during the settling period. Complete a walk-through of the new floor once per shift and log it. The stairwell keypad accepts the code below.

badge for yahop-fawep: bdg-XBKXI-68071

**Action item (P1):** Markdown pipeline in Quillstone dropped fenced code blocks during Tuesday's outage because the sanitizer ran before the renderer. Fix the ordering, add a regression test with nested fences, and gate deploys on it. Owner: on-call. Due: end of sprint. If the renderer queue backs up again, flush via the admin console, not a restart. Runbook with full recovery steps lives at the page below.

operations page: https://confluence.lumicsys.internal/projects/display/projects/display

**Runbook: Recovering the Lexiforge extraction account**

If the translation-string extraction script fails with an auth error, the service account for Lexiforge has likely been suspended by the quarterly sweep. Do not create a new account; downstream locale bundles key off the existing one. Open the recovery console, select the extraction account, and choose manual restore. When prompted for verification, enter the recovery passphrase shown below.

vault phrase of yaguf-hahaf = druath-holix